Tributes to ex-London scientist after body found dismembered in Colombia

Alessandro Coatti described by former colleagues at Royal Society of Biology as ‘passionate and dedicated’

Tributes have been paid to a “passionate and dedicated” scientist after parts of his dismembered body were found in a suitcase in Colombia.

Alessandro Coatti, who worked at the Royal Society of Biology (RSB) in London, was discovered on the outskirts of Santa Marta, a port city on the Caribbean coast. The 42-year-old molecular biologist was travelling and conducting research in South America after working in London for eight years.
